Job Description 

We're building the fastest way to access all the information you rely on to do your job. Command E is a blazing fast search tool with a UI similar to Mac OS X's "Spotlight" but for all the apps and services you use at work - like Salesforce, Gmail, Google Drive, LinkedIn, Intercom, Notion, Dropbox, Jira, Slack, Zendesk, etc. We are bringing this to Dropbox in 2022, and are in search of a great product designer to bring this work to life.
In time, we're excited to add more interactivity into the product and power more robust workflow enhancements for Dropbox users. We believe many of the UIs we all deal with day-to-day are too heavy and slow, introducing unnecessary friction and sapping productivity from knowledge workers everywhere. 
You’ll make a massive impact, leading the charge on the design front. We’re off to a strong start with a product early users love, but there’s a ton more to do and great design will be make or break.

Interesting facts about current team members - achievements, where they came from, etc

  • Our current team is very senior with past experience leading meaningful projects at Dropbox, Stripe, WhatsApp, Eventbrite, Uber, and First Round Capital among others.
  • Command E was a startup acquired by Dropbox in November 2021 and the founding team continues to lead the project - you’ll be working closely with the founders to drive Command E forward as it scales.
